Saving Historic Sites
Around 1, 800 years ago, Chinese artists carved(雕刻)Buddha statues(佛像)into rocks in mountains, such as Longmen Grottoes, Yungang Grottoes and Mogao Grottoes. These grottoes have been through earthquakes, floods and wars. In the 21st century, they are facing a new danger: tourism.
The carved rocks in the grottoes are ancient. They slowly corrode(腐蚀)because of the acidic(酸性的)content of air and water. When they are open to the public, they corrode faster. Researchers also found that the carbon dioxide(二氧化碳)that visitors breathe out has made the air more acidic. Even the body heat can increase the grottoes’ temperature. All of these things can harm the grottoes.
Bad behavior can cause harm to grottoes as well. During the National Day holiday in October, some visitors like to draw or write things on walls. Others like to touch the statues. Because too many tourists touched it. This makes it impossible for the grottoes to keep their look.
To provide better protection, grotto workers have been asked to control the number of visitors. Tourists are also being encouraged to book tickets online and stay away from busy hours when visiting. The new policy aims to protect not only grottoes, but also visitors. Fewer people means a lower risk. People can enjoy the grottoes in a safer and more pleasant way.

Australia’s Great Barrier Reef(大堡礁)is the world’s largest reef system. It is over 2, 600 kilometers long. The reef is home to many animals: fish, birds, turtles, sharks and even whales. Unluckily, the reef that all these animals call home is in danger.
Climate(气候)change, over-fishing, storms and water pollution are doing harm to the reef year after year. Coral(珊瑚)reef experts at Australian universities say that if we are not serious about this, the coral reef could be broken before the year 2030.
Daily activities like driving cars, using electricity and running factories send greenhouse gases into the air. These gases make Earth warmer and warmer. This is a problem for the Great Barrier Reef and other reefs around the world.
Coral needs to be protected. Even a small increase in water temperature two degrees—is enough to kill it, according to a reef researcher at the University of Queensland, Australia.
Not only coral but also twenty-five percent of all sea life that lives on coral reefs is in danger. If air pollution is not reduced or stopped, if the water temperature doesn’t go down, if the water warms by 3 degrees in the next 20 years, according to reef experts in a report from the University of Queensland, this would spell the end for the Great Barrier Reef and all its sea life.

Have you ever heard of e-waste, which can be produced every day How do you deal with your computers, CD players and mobile phones when they’re broken or you want a new one Most people just throw them away. With the development of electric industry, e-waste pollution has become a serious problem and affected (影响) the environment.
According to the United Nations, in 2020, people around the world produced 53.6 million tons of e-waste and only 17.4% of e-waste was collected and recycled. According to the report, in 2020, Asia generated the largest amount of e-waste, about 24.9 million tons, followed by the Americas (13.1 million tons) and Europe (12 million tons), while Africa and Oceania produced 2.9 million tons and 0.7 million tons.
It’s important to pay attention to e-waste. It can either be valuable or harmful, depending on how we deal with it. E-waste is a valuable urban mine (城市矿藏). The value of the metals, like gold and silver in the waste around the world, is amazing. And the metals can be reused. But if people throw them away, the toxic chemicals (有毒化学物质) can get into the earth or air. They will do harm to environment and affect people’s health.
To help reduce (减少) e-waste, we can buy longer lasting e-products. If you have unwanted e-products, find a new home for them. You can also take computers and phones to see if companies offer recycling programs. For example, Xiaomi company now recycles people’s used products in China when they are buying new ones.
